P2076 is Trouble code for the intake manifold tuning valve. You need to check power supply and signal to connectors. Check also the wirings. You can also monitor from the scan tool regarding the value of the position sensor of intake manifold tuning valve and the value commanded by the ecm. Sometimes this valve get stuck and will not respond to ecm controls. ?

SOURCE: can I clean my Maf sensor and throttle body myself
Yes it will help car run better. Take off any hose that goes to card so that you can see down throttle bore. Start car. Grab throttle linkage and figure out how to move it so that you can make the engine go faster. Begine to spray inside throttle body using little red hose that came with carb cleaner. While you are spraying the engine will try to cut out move the throttle linkage to speed up the engine so it won't cut out. Keep spraying all around inside and outside throttle bore.

SOURCE: 2002 chevy blazer codes 443 449 i replaced the maf...
p0443 is evaporative emission control system, purge control curcuit malfunction, p0449 is emission control system, vent control curcuit malfunction. p0449 is often a filler cap problem on fuel tank. try tightening cap
SOURCE: 2003 GMC Sierra Has recently developed
You never replace anything, on a Wishing,Hoping,Pushing,Poking,diagnostic approach
You learn the vehicles Systems,Test,then Replace,if you have a failed component.
Work on the Misfire Issues.
Then you lean O2 Codes will go away.
Not a the plugs.
Think lean---Vacuum leaks,EGR Valve leak,EVAP System leaks,anything with a hose that lets air into the intake system.
Exhaust System leaks,near sensors
